SQL 문구로 저장 프로세스가 되돌아오는 표를 얻다

2290 단어 ql 문장
다음과 같은 스토리지 프로세스를 정의합니다.
create proc [dbo].[test1]

@id int

as

select 1 as id,'abc' as name union all 

select @id as id,'zzz' as name

두 줄의 데이터를 되돌려줍니다.이 저장 프로세스를 SQL 문장으로 호출하고, 그가 되돌아오는 표를 변수에 넣으려고 합니다.다음과 같이 할 수 있습니다.
declare   @table   table(id   int,name varchar(50))--                 

insert  into @table exec test1 2--                

select *

from @table    --         

좋은 웹페이지 즐겨찾기